What does a quant intern do?

As a Quant Intern, you can expect to work on a diverse set of projects that often include developing and backtesting trading algorithms, analyzing large financial datasets, and creating statistical models to identify market trends or inefficiencies. You may also assist in automating data collection processes and supporting the risk management team with quantitative research. Collaboration is common, as you'll likely work closely with full-time quantitative analysts, software engineers, and traders to solve real-world financial problems. These experiences provide valuable exposure to industry tools and workflows, offering a solid foundation for a career in quantitative finance.

What skills and qualifications are needed to thrive as a quant intern?

To thrive as a Quant Intern, you need a strong background in mathematics, statistics, and programming, typically supported by coursework or degrees in quantitative fields such as mathematics, physics, or computer science. Familiarity with programming languages like Python, R, or C++, and experience with data analysis tools and financial modeling software are highly valued. Strong analytical thinking, attention to detail, and effective communication skills help interns solve complex problems and present their findings clearly. These skills and qualities are crucial for contributing to data-driven decision-making and supporting trading or research teams in a fast-paced financial environment.

What is a quant internship?

A Quant Internship is a short-term position, usually lasting 10-12 weeks, where students or early-career professionals work with quantitative teams at financial institutions like investment banks or hedge funds. Interns typically assist with data analysis, mathematical modeling, and algorithm development to support trading or risk management strategies. This experience provides practical exposure to quantitative finance and programming, helping interns build skills needed for a full-time quantitative analyst role.

What is the difference between Quant Internship vs Quant Analyst?

AspectQuant InternshipQuant Analyst
Required CredentialsTypically pursuing or recent graduate in finance, mathematics, or related fieldBachelor's or master's degree in finance, mathematics, or related field; sometimes certifications like CFA
Work EnvironmentInternship programs in financial firms, often temporary and training-focusedFull-time role in investment banks, hedge funds, or asset management firms
Employer & Industry UsageUsed by firms to evaluate potential future employees; common in finance industryProfessional role responsible for developing models, analyzing data, and supporting trading decisions

In summary, a Quant Internship is a temporary, training-focused position for students or recent graduates, while a Quant Analyst is a full-time professional role with ongoing responsibilities in quantitative finance. Internships often serve as a stepping stone to a full analyst position in the industry.
